2023 Domaine Vincent & Sophie Morey '1er Cru Morgeots’ Chassagne-Montrachet
Soil: Very clayey
Site/Exposure: Southeast. On level ground near the abbey of Morgeot but gently sloping on the Les Embrazées side. This early-ripening plot is always the rst to be picked and regularly yields 13° minimum.
Altitude: 690 ft
Area: 0.8 acres
Planted: 1973, 1982, 2008
Grape Variety: Chardonnay
Pruning/Training: Simple Guyot
Elevage: 100% in barrel (44% new wood). Bottled in mid-August.Character: This wine is always very rich, quite tight, and masculine, well-rounded in the mouth and revealing super-ripeness to the nose. Excellent keeping qualities (10-15 years).
CRITICAL ACCLAIM
Burghound - "Bernard Morey's sons have each taken their respective shares of his domaine. Vincent married the daughter of a vigneron from Santenay, which explains the large holdings from that commune - together he now exploits approximately 20 ha, which is a substantial amount compared to the average holdings in the Côte d'Or today."
